Hemoglobin variants, hematological parameters and beta-globin gene cluster haplotypes in an isolated Amerindian group
Anabel Arends1, Marycarmen Chacín, Martha Bravo-Urquiola
1Laboratorio de Investigación de Hemoglobinas Anormales, Servicio de Hematología Dr Tulio Arends Hospital Universitario de Caracas, Caracas, Venezuela. aarends@cantv.net
Background:
Several previous studies reported that the Venezuelan Warao Indians presented unusual genetic characteristics.
Aim:
The present study checked previous reports of a high frequency of hereditary persistence of fetal hemoglobin (HPFH) and examined other hematological traits.
Subjects And Methods:
Standard hematology, electrophoresis on cellulose acetate, fetal hemoglobin alkali denaturation, gamma-globin chain, DNA amplification and sequencing, and denaturing gradient gel electrophoresis determinations were performed in 269 individuals living in two localities of the Orinoco River Delta.
Results:
Two beta(s) genes, in apparently non-related individuals, were found. HPFH, detected in this same population of Warao Indians 25 years ago, was present in heterozygous form in five individuals from a large kindred, with hemoglobin F levels ranging from 3.7% to 8%, and with a pancellular distribution. The HPFH mutation was of the deletional type. beta-globin gene haplotypes were determined by direct counting (through family studies) in 150 chromosomes; 26% of the 150 examined cluster presented haplotype 2, 22% haplotype 6, and 13% a new, Warao haplotype. Haplotype 3, of probable African origin, was also found with a frequency of 5%.
Conclusions:
The presence of the HPFH mutation was confirmed, and the new beta-globin gene haplotype together with the presence of other rare variants indicates that the Warao are very distinctive in relation to other Native Americans. Evidence was also found of a slight admixture from Africa-derived subjects (Layrisse et al. 1988).
